About Hagemeister Park
Hagemeister Park offers the city's largest riverfront patio and the premier waterfront dining experience. Enjoy a piece of Green Bay's history with, 28 different tap beers, including or own Hagemeister Lager, a craft beer cooler with unique beer selections, seasonal drink menus and classic cocktails. HP also offer waterfront lounge fireplaces and a complimentary shuttle.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Green Bay?

Understanding the cost of living near Green Bay is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Hagemeister Park.
Green Bay's Cost of Living Index is approximately 83.7 (16.3% less expensive than US average; 11.7% less than WI average). 'Titletown' (Packers), affordable housing. GBM b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from Hagemeister Park,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$800 - $1,200+ A significant portion of Hagemeister Park sal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$140 - $230 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$45 (GBM mon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$370 - $550 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$300 - $600+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$360 - $660+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,015 - $3,245+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
